Spot Fake Togel Websites: Essential Indicators and Warning Signs

In the vast landscape of online gambling, Togel websites have emerged as popular platforms for enthusiasts seeking thrill and fortune. However, not all Togel websites are created equal, and distinguishing between legitimate and fake ones is crucial for a safe olxtoto togel gambling experience. Spotting fake Togel websites requires keen observation and awareness of specific indicators that can reveal their fraudulent nature.

Firstly, examine the website's URL. Fake Togel websites often use URLs that mimic well-known brands but include slight alterations or misspellings. Always double-check the spelling and format of the URL to ensure you are on the correct site. Additionally, legitimate websites typically have secure connections, indicated by 'https' and a padlock symbol in the address bar. If these security features are absent, proceed with caution.

Another critical aspect is the website's design and functionality. Authentic Togel platforms invest in professional design and seamless user experience. In contrast, fake websites may have a poorly designed interface, broken links, and slow loading times. If the site appears amateurish or lacks essential features, it could be a red flag.

Customer reviews and ratings also play a vital role in identifying fake Togel websites. Search for reviews from other users to gauge their experiences. If a website has overwhelmingly negative feedback or lacks reviews altogether, it might be best to avoid it. Additionally, check for licenses and certifications. Legitimate Togel websites are usually regulated by recognized authorities, and they display their licensing information prominently.

Togel Scam Protection: Strategies to Safeguard Your Gambling Experience

Protecting yourself from Togel scams involves implementing various strategies that enhance your online security and reduce the risk of falling victim to fraudulent activities. One effective approach is to conduct thorough research before engaging with any Togel website. Gather information about the site's history, reputation, and user feedback to ensure it has a credible track record.

Utilizing secure payment methods is another crucial strategy. Opt for payment options that offer buyer protection, such as credit cards or reputable e-wallets. These methods often provide recourse if you encounter fraudulent transactions, adding an extra layer of security to your gambling activities.

Moreover, be wary of websites that offer unrealistic promotions or bonuses. While legitimate Togel sites may offer incentives, fraudulent ones often use extravagant offers to lure unsuspecting users. If a deal seems too good to be true, it probably is. Always scrutinize the terms and conditions associated with such offers to avoid hidden traps.

Additionally, maintaining strong passwords and enabling two-factor authentication can significantly enhance your security. Regularly update your passwords and use unique combinations to prevent unauthorized access to your accounts. Two-factor authentication adds an extra verification step, making it harder for scammers to compromise your information.

Detecting Fake Gambling Sites: Techniques for Ensuring Authenticity

Detecting fake gambling sites requires a combination of vigilance and technical know-how. One effective technique is to analyze the website's domain age and registration details. Websites that have been established for a longer period are generally more trustworthy than newly created ones. Use online tools to check the domain's age and registration information to verify its credibility.

Another technique involves assessing the site's security features. Legitimate gambling sites prioritize user safety by employing advanced encryption technologies to protect personal and financial data. Look for SSL certificates, which ensure secure data transmission, and verify the site's privacy policy to understand how your information is handled.

Furthermore, scrutinizing the website's customer service can provide insights into its legitimacy. Authentic sites offer responsive and professional customer support through multiple channels, such as live chat, email, or phone. If a site lacks contact information or provides unhelpful responses, it may be a sign of a fake operation.

Additionally, inspect the site's terms and conditions. Legitimate gambling platforms have clear and comprehensive terms that outline user rights and obligations. Fake sites, on the other hand, may have vague or confusing terms designed to exploit users. Read these documents carefully to ensure you understand your rights and the site's policies.

Understanding the Risks: The Consequences of Falling for Fake Togel Websites

Falling for fake Togel websites can lead to significant financial losses and compromise your personal information. Scammers often use these platforms to steal sensitive data, such as credit card details and personal identification, which can result in unauthorized transactions and identity theft.

Moreover, engaging with fraudulent sites can lead to emotional distress and frustration. Users may feel deceived and helpless when they realize they have been scammed, impacting their overall well-being. The loss of trust in online platforms can also deter individuals from participating in legitimate gambling activities in the future.

Additionally, fake Togel websites often lack fair play mechanisms, meaning users are unlikely to win or receive payouts even if they succeed. This lack of transparency and fairness undermines the core principles of gambling, leaving users with a negative experience and financial setbacks.
